Article Title: Combinatorial antigen targeting: Ideal T-cell sensing and anti-tumor response
Abstract: T cells expressing chimeric antigen receptors (CARs) are a formidable platform for the study and application of synthetic biology approaches to study customized and flexible control of cellular functions. Recent reports in the journal Cell provide a new twist on combinatorial antigen targeting, profiting from the singular cleavage and signaling of the Notch receptor to conditionally express CARs.
